Does drinking too much foremilk cause a baby to spit up more?

Yes, drinking too much foremilk can cause a baby to spit up more. Foremilk, which is the milk produced at the beginning of a feeding, is higher in lactose and lower in fat compared to hindmilk. If a baby consumes too much foremilk without getting enough hindmilk, it can lead to digestive discomfort and increased spit-up due to the rapid intake of lactose. Balancing the feeding to ensure the baby gets both foremilk and hindmilk can help minimize this issue.
